For Belly, summertime means all her favorite things: swimming, the beach, and the Fisher boys, Conrad and Jeremiah. She has spent summers with the Fisher family at Cousins Beach for as long as she can remember. Belly has always been in love with Conrad, and finally, one fateful summer, it seems like he might have feelings for her, too. But it turns out, so does Jeremiah. Jenny Han is a talented and acclaimed author known for her captivating storytelling and ability to capture the nuances of young adult experiences. Born on September 3, 1980, in Richmond, Virginia, Han developed a love for writing from a young age. She attended the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, where she studied creative writing and earned a degree in English and a Master of Fine Arts in Writing for Children from The New School.

The basic plot of The Summer I Turned Pretty trilogy (also knows as “TSITP books”) is that young Isabel “Belly” Conklin and her family (including her mother, Laurel, and older brother, Steven) spend each Summer at the family home of her mother’s best friend, Susannah, along with Susannah’s sons, Conrad and Jeremiah, in the fictional Cousins Beach.
